Who will broadcast the Deutschland Tour 2023?
The Deutschland Tour 2023 is the most prestigious stage race in Germany. Tour shows where the Deutschland Tour will be broadcast live on TV and streamed.

Who is broadcasting the German tour live today?

The Deutschland Tour 2023 will take place from 23 to 27 August. ZDF, ARD and SR will broadcast the Deutschland Tour 2023 on free-to-air TV (the stages can also be followed live in the ZDF and ARD media centres). This is also available on GCN+ and Discovery+ (both for a fee).

Deutschland Tour 2023: TV broadcast & live stream - overview of the stages

All stages of the Deutschland Tour 2023 at a glancePhoto: VeranstalterAll stages of the Deutschland Tour 2023 at a glance
  • St Wendel (2.2 kilometres)
  • Start of the first driver: 3:48 pm
  • TV broadcast: Saarländischer Rundfunk, from 17:05
  • Live stream: ARD Mediathek (Sportschau), GCN+, Discovery+, Eurosport
  • St. Wendel to Merzig (179.0 kilometres)
  • Neutral start: 12:20 pm, sharp start: 12:35 pm
  • TV broadcast: ARD, from 4 pm
  • Live stream: ARD Mediathek (Sportschau), GCN+, Discovery+, Eurosport
  • Kassel to Winterberg (201.3 kilometres)
  • Neutral start: 11:40 am, sharp start: 11:55 a.m.
  • TV broadcast: ZDF, from 15:10
  • Live stream: GCN+, Discovery+, Eurosport
  • Arnsberg to Essen (173.8 kilometres)
  • Neutral start: 13:35, sharp start: 1:45 pm
  • TV broadcast: ARD, from 4 pm
  • Live stream: ARD Mediathek (Sportschau), GCN+, Discovery+, Eurosport
  • Hanover to Bremen (175.6 kilometres)
  • Neutral start: 12:30 pm, sharp start: 12:50 pm
  • TV broadcast: ZDF, from 4 pm
  • Live stream: GCN+, Discovery+, Eurosport

While streaming in the ARD and ZDF media library is free of charge, you have to take out a low-cost but still paid subscription to stream on GCN+, Discovery+ and Eurosport.
